Output faac712fd791a3b7bc4c38b7ec82c1e85f775b9b3e9c2fc6d5402f5c5489095a:20

value
216954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d852c838d8657b6417c51e27d8a8d4459321177a OP_EQUAL
address
3MQq3nH97ydiTzBKDsqrtoQsS1ZY8YsAAx
transaction
faac712fd791a3b7bc4c38b7ec82c1e85f775b9b3e9c2fc6d5402f5c5489095a
spent
true